Pedal Box’s (classes under brakes?)

Hey guys! Curious as to whether or not there are many of you running aftermarket pedal boxes in your cars and if they’re worth it?
It’s something that I’m looking into doing down the line, but figured it may be worth doing sooner rather than later as I’m having my tubular front end doing soon so could delete some bits that don’t need to be there at the same time!

Whether it is worth it or not is going to come down to personal preference. I also planned on going to a pedal box. But you lose ABS and then have to figure out the mounting so that it works comfortably with the current DBW pedal and doesn't interfere with anything else under the dash.

The gain is a cleaner looking engine bay and a more precise brake bias. Both of which are minimal gains in a street AND track car. There are enough well thought out brake systems that work with factory set-up.

Unless you're doing it for show points, I doubt you'll ever actually need it or benefit from it. Keep in mind ABS also runs the stability control, so you'd be giving up both.
